Understanding the Role of Air Filters


Air filters serve a vital function in the operation of weed eaters and other small engines. They are designed to prevent dust, dirt, and other debris from entering the engine, which can lead to a variety of problems. When unfiltered air enters the combustion chamber, it can cause engine wear and tear, reduced performance, and increased emissions. A clean air filter ensures that the engine receives only the cleanest air for combustion, which in turn affects fuel efficiency and overall power output.


Impact on Performance


A clogged or dirty air filter can significantly hinder the performance of your weed eater. When the air intake is restricted, the engine cannot draw in the necessary volume of air, leading to a rich fuel mixture. This imbalance can result in several issues


1. Reduced Power A weed eater with a compromised air filter will struggle to generate the power needed for effective cutting. This can lead to frustration during your landscaping tasks and the need for more frequent passes over the same area, wasting time and effort.


2. Overheating Insufficient airflow can also cause the engine to run hotter than normal. Overheating can lead to more severe engine problems over time, including the risk of a complete breakdown.


3. Increased Emissions Clogged air filters can result in incomplete combustion, leading to an increase in harmful emissions. This not only harms the environment but can also be a disadvantage if you live in areas with strict regulations regarding air quality.


4. Higher Fuel Consumption With an improper air-fuel mix, your weed eater may consume more fuel than necessary, increasing operational costs. A clean air filter can help improve fuel efficiency, saving you money in the long run.

Maintenance Tips


Maintaining your weed eater's air filter is simple but crucial for prolonging its life and ensuring optimal performance. Here are a few tips to keep in mind


1. Regular Inspection Check your air filter regularly, especially before and after heavy use. If you’re working in particularly dusty conditions, you may need to inspect it more frequently.


2. Cleaning Many air filters are designed to be cleaned and reused. If your filter is foam or fabric, you can often wash it with soap and water, allowing it to dry completely before reinstalling. Make sure to follow the manufacturer's guidelines regarding cleaning procedures.


3. Replacement Depending on usage, air filters may need to be replaced entirely every season or after a certain number of hours of operation. Always have a spare filter on hand, so you can quickly swap it out when needed.


4. Environment Considerations If you frequently work in an environment with a lot of debris, consider investing in high-quality filter materials or additional filters that offer better protection.


5. Follow the Manual Each weed eater model comes with specific maintenance instructions. Always refer to the owner's manual for recommendations regarding air filter maintenance and replacement intervals tailored for your model.
